Searched refs:msgs (Results 151 - 175 of 319) sorted by relevance

1234567891011>>

/linux-master/drivers/media/pci/pt3/
H A Dpt3.h172 struct i2c_msg *msgs, int num);
/linux-master/drivers/misc/
H A Dibmvmc.h153 struct ibmvmc_crq_msg *msgs; member in struct:crq_queue
/linux-master/drivers/net/ethernet/chelsio/cxgb4/
H A Dcxgb4_dcb.h98 enum cxgb4_dcb_fw_msgs msgs; /* DCB Firmware messages received */ member in struct:port_dcb_info
/linux-master/drivers/input/touchscreen/
H A Dhynitron_cstxxx.c121 struct i2c_msg msgs[] = { local
138 ret = i2c_transfer(client->adapter, msgs, ARRAY_SIZE(msgs));
139 if (ret == ARRAY_SIZE(msgs))
H A Ds6sy761.c120 struct i2c_msg msgs[2] = { local
135 ret = i2c_transfer(sdata->client->adapter, msgs, ARRAY_SIZE(msgs));
139 return ret == ARRAY_SIZE(msgs) ? 0 : -EIO;
H A Dgoodix.c171 struct i2c_msg msgs[2]; local
175 msgs[0].flags = 0;
176 msgs[0].addr = client->addr;
177 msgs[0].len = 2;
178 msgs[0].buf = (u8 *)&wbuf;
180 msgs[1].flags = I2C_M_RD;
181 msgs[1].addr = client->addr;
182 msgs[1].len = len;
183 msgs[1].buf = buf;
185 ret = i2c_transfer(client->adapter, msgs,
[all...]
/linux-master/drivers/i2c/busses/
H A Di2c-mchp-pci1xxxx.c993 struct i2c_msg *msgs, int num)
1002 slaveaddr = i2c_8bit_addr_from_msg(&msgs[i]);
1008 if ((i == num - 1) || (msgs[i].flags & I2C_M_STOP))
1013 if (msgs[i].flags & I2C_M_RECV_LEN)
1018 if (msgs[i].flags & I2C_M_RD)
1020 msgs[i].buf, msgs[i].len);
1023 msgs[i].buf, msgs[i].len);
992 pci1xxxx_i2c_xfer(struct i2c_adapter *adap, struct i2c_msg *msgs, int num) argument
H A Di2c-qup.c1063 struct i2c_msg msgs[],
1090 if (qup_i2c_check_msg_len(&msgs[idx])) {
1095 qup->msg = &msgs[idx];
1096 if (msgs[idx].flags & I2C_M_RD)
1504 struct i2c_msg msgs[], int num)
1512 if (msgs[idx].flags & I2C_M_RD)
1514 msgs[idx].len);
1517 msgs[idx].len);
1519 if (is_vmalloc_addr(msgs[idx].buf))
1522 total_len += msgs[id
1062 qup_i2c_xfer(struct i2c_adapter *adap, struct i2c_msg msgs[], int num) argument
1503 qup_i2c_determine_mode_v2(struct qup_i2c_dev *qup, struct i2c_msg msgs[], int num) argument
1538 qup_i2c_xfer_v2(struct i2c_adapter *adap, struct i2c_msg msgs[], int num) argument
[all...]
H A Di2c-tiny-usb.c51 static int usb_xfer(struct i2c_adapter *adapter, struct i2c_msg *msgs, int num) argument
72 pmsg = &msgs[i];
H A Di2c-dln2.c141 struct i2c_msg *msgs, int num)
150 pmsg = &msgs[i];
140 dln2_i2c_xfer(struct i2c_adapter *adapter, struct i2c_msg *msgs, int num) argument
H A Di2c-qcom-cci.c426 static int cci_xfer(struct i2c_adapter *adap, struct i2c_msg msgs[], int num) argument
437 if (msgs[i].flags & I2C_M_RD)
439 msgs[i].addr, msgs[i].buf,
440 msgs[i].len);
443 msgs[i].addr, msgs[i].buf,
444 msgs[i].len);
H A Di2c-aspeed.c155 struct i2c_msg *msgs; member in struct:aspeed_i2c_bus
364 struct i2c_msg *msg = &bus->msgs[bus->msgs_index];
461 if (!bus->msgs) {
470 msg = &bus->msgs[bus->msgs_index];
609 bus->msgs = NULL;
683 struct i2c_msg *msgs, int num)
705 bus->msgs = msgs;
682 aspeed_i2c_master_xfer(struct i2c_adapter *adap, struct i2c_msg *msgs, int num) argument
/linux-master/drivers/media/radio/
H A Dradio-tea5764.c145 struct i2c_msg msgs[1] = { local
152 if (i2c_transfer(radio->i2c_client->adapter, msgs, 1) != 1)
164 struct i2c_msg msgs[1] = { local
177 if (i2c_transfer(radio->i2c_client->adapter, msgs, 1) != 1)
/linux-master/drivers/i2c/
H A Di2c-mux.c40 struct i2c_msg msgs[], int num)
51 ret = __i2c_transfer(parent, msgs, num);
59 struct i2c_msg msgs[], int num)
70 ret = i2c_transfer(parent, msgs, num);
39 __i2c_mux_master_xfer(struct i2c_adapter *adap, struct i2c_msg msgs[], int num) argument
58 i2c_mux_master_xfer(struct i2c_adapter *adap, struct i2c_msg msgs[], int num) argument
/linux-master/drivers/gpu/drm/amd/display/amdgpu_dm/
H A Damdgpu_dm_helpers.c592 struct i2c_msg *msgs; local
602 msgs = kcalloc(num, sizeof(struct i2c_msg), GFP_KERNEL);
604 if (!msgs)
608 msgs[i].flags = cmd->payloads[i].write ? 0 : I2C_M_RD;
609 msgs[i].addr = cmd->payloads[i].address;
610 msgs[i].len = cmd->payloads[i].length;
611 msgs[i].buf = cmd->payloads[i].data;
614 result = i2c_transfer(&aconnector->i2c->base, msgs, num) == num;
616 kfree(msgs);
/linux-master/drivers/gpu/drm/radeon/
H A Datom.h161 struct i2c_msg *msgs, int num);
/linux-master/drivers/media/i2c/
H A Dov08x40.c1311 struct i2c_msg msgs[2]; local
1322 msgs[0].addr = client->addr;
1323 msgs[0].flags = 0;
1324 msgs[0].len = 2;
1325 msgs[0].buf = (u8 *)&reg_addr_be;
1328 msgs[1].addr = client->addr;
1329 msgs[1].flags = I2C_M_RD;
1330 msgs[1].len = len;
1331 msgs[1].buf = &data_be_p[4 - len];
1333 ret = i2c_transfer(client->adapter, msgs, ARRAY_SIZ
1346 struct i2c_msg msgs; local
[all...]
/linux-master/drivers/gpu/drm/gma500/
H A Dpsb_intel_sdvo.c260 struct i2c_msg msgs[] = { local
276 if ((ret = i2c_transfer(psb_intel_sdvo->i2c, msgs, 2)) == 2)
455 struct i2c_msg msgs[MAX_ARG_LEN + 3]; local
466 msgs[i].addr = psb_intel_sdvo->slave_addr;
467 msgs[i].flags = 0;
468 msgs[i].len = 2;
469 msgs[i].buf = buf + 2 *i;
473 msgs[i].addr = psb_intel_sdvo->slave_addr;
474 msgs[i].flags = 0;
475 msgs[
2401 psb_intel_sdvo_ddc_proxy_xfer(struct i2c_adapter *adapter, struct i2c_msg *msgs, int num) argument
[all...]
/linux-master/drivers/gpu/drm/nouveau/nvkm/subdev/i2c/
H A Dbus.c78 nvkm_i2c_bus_xfer(struct i2c_adapter *adap, struct i2c_msg *msgs, int num) argument
87 ret = bus->func->xfer(bus, msgs, num);
H A Daux.c31 nvkm_i2c_aux_i2c_xfer(struct i2c_adapter *adap, struct i2c_msg *msgs, int num) argument
34 struct i2c_msg *msg = msgs;
/linux-master/drivers/media/pci/cobalt/
H A Dcobalt-i2c.c231 struct i2c_msg msgs[], int num)
243 pmsg = &msgs[i];
230 cobalt_xfer(struct i2c_adapter *adap, struct i2c_msg msgs[], int num) argument
/linux-master/drivers/gpu/drm/nouveau/nvkm/subdev/mxm/
H A Dbase.c35 struct i2c_msg msgs[] = { local
40 return i2c_transfer(&bus->i2c, msgs, 2) == 2;
/linux-master/drivers/rtc/
H A Drtc-bq32k.c56 struct i2c_msg msgs[] = { local
70 if (i2c_transfer(client->adapter, msgs, 2) == 2)
/linux-master/drivers/video/fbdev/omap2/omapfb/displays/
H A Dconnector-dvi.c143 struct i2c_msg msgs[] = { local
157 r = i2c_transfer(adapter, msgs, 2);
/linux-master/drivers/gpu/drm/i915/display/
H A Ddvo_tfp410.c101 struct i2c_msg msgs[] = { local
119 if (i2c_transfer(adapter, msgs, 2) == 2) {

Completed in 220 milliseconds

1234567891011>>